你查询的IP:[122.51.242.163]  地理位置:中国–上海–上海

最新查询60.160.139.36 117.121.77.167 221.172.215.217 58.240.26.146 120.94.64.62 123.112.68.156 60.255.22.121 116.248.175.179 119.58.196.97 122.51.242.163 202.38.158.117 122.156.199.13 120.76.63.248 124.16.167.57 203.90.192.93 202.91.224.113 221.198.142.177 219.128.106.151 114.64.202.174 125.171.167.236 222.192.196.247 118.242.47.180 210.16.128.161 59.172.82.58 118.244.83.139 222.160.132.104 210.56.192.194 203.135.160.138 221.122.147.78 202.46.224.188 202.122.75.174